Downpipes Solutions: Ensuring Efficient Water Management for Your Property

When it pertains to handling rainwater and avoiding structural damage to buildings, downpipes play a vital role. These vertical pipelines channel rainwater from the seamless gutters to the ground, ensuring that no water collects on roofing systems or around the structure of a structure. Nevertheless, inappropriate downpipe setup or upkeep can result in substantial issues like flooding, erosion, or mold growth. This blog site post checks out various downpipe services, their benefits, and how to choose the best one for your home.

Comprehending Downpipes

What Are Downpipes?

Downpipes, typically referred to as leader pipes or rainwater pipes, are essential parts of a building's drain system. Their primary function is to transfer rainwater from the roof through the seamless gutters and securely far from the structure's foundation.

Value of Proper Downpipe Installation

Appropriate setup and maintenance of downpipes are necessary for numerous factors:

  1. Protection Against Water Damage: Redirecting water away from the foundation avoids structural concerns.
  2. Form Prevention: Water build-up can result in mold growth, which poses health threats.
  3. Landscape Shaping: Effective downpipe systems assist manage water flow through gardens or yards.

Kinds Of Downpipe Solutions

Here's a detailed appearance at numerous downpipe services.

1. Material Options

MaterialAdvantagesDownsides
PVCLightweight, economical, and resistant to corrosionLess resilient than metal; might become brittle over time
Stainless SteelVery resilient, resistant to rustHigher initial cost; can be loud during heavy rain
AluminumLightweight, affordable, and resistant to deteriorationCan be dented easily; may need painting to avoid rust
Cast IronVery long lasting and lastingPricey; heavy and challenging to install

2. Downpipe Sizes

Selecting the best size for downpipes is necessary for effective rainwater management. The size of the downpipe ought to match the size of the gutter system and account for the typical rainfall in the location.

SizeAppropriate Roof AreaMaximum Rainfall Capacity
75mmAs much as 100m ² 6.0 L/s
90mmApproximately 150m TWO 8.0 L/s
100mmUp to 200m TWO 10.0 L/s

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. How do I know if my downpipes are blocked?

Indications of a blocked downpipe include water pooling around the foundation, overflowing rain gutters, or noticeable debris in the downpipe.

2. What is the typical life expectancy of a downpipe?

The life expectancy of downpipes differs by material. PVC pipes can last 25-30 years, while cast iron can last over 50 years with proper upkeep.

3. Can I install downpipes myself?

While some house owners may select to install downpipes, it's advisable to consult an expert to make sure proper installation and compliance with local building regulations.

4. What are the costs related to downpipe installation?

Expenses can vary significantly depending upon product, size, and labor. Typically, downpipe setup ranges from ₤ 100 to ₤ 300 per area.

5. Exist eco-friendly downpipe options?

Yes, sustainable materials such as recycled PVC and rainwater harvesting systems promote environment-friendly water management.
